JACKIE SPANITZ General Manager, Aviation Supplies & Academics, Inc.
Spanitz oversees maintenance and development of the nearly 1,000 titles in the Aviation Supplies & Academics product line and the integration of these products into new and existing curricula. These materials are used in all aspects of the aviation training environment, including 14 CFR Part 61, 107, 121, 135, 141, 142 and 147 curricula, ranging from textbooks and flight computers to software products and digital and mobile solutions. She has worked with the training and testing associated with airman certification for more than 30 years and has participated in a number of FAA/Industry Aviation Rulemaking and Advisory Committees (ARC and ARAC), including the Airman Certification Standards Working Group. Spanitz holds a Bachelor of Science in Aviation Technology from Western Michigan University, a Master’s in Aeronautics Science from Embry Riddle Aeronautical University, and Instructor and Commercial Pilot certificates. She is the author of Guide to the Flight Review, the technical editor for ASA’s Test Prep and FAR/AIM series and has written for numerous aviation publications.
